We also should start think about categories or tags. A good place to add category and tags can be the header https://github.com/polkadot-fellows/RFCs/blob/main/0000-template.md

@davxy The problem with categories/tags in the header is that it cannot be applied for the RFCs that are already merged - the exact hash of the text is on-chain so the text shouldn't be changed after merging.

And even if we're only looking at new RFCs, the problem will be that we won't be able to re-categorize / re-tag them in the future (for the same reason).

How about using github labels for this purpose? Already-merged PRs can be re-labeled.
